ZIP 79243 and ZIP 79252 are ZIP Code areas in Texas.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 79252 has the higher population (2,642 vs 24 in ZIP 79243). ZIP 79252 has the higher median household income ($60,778 vs $58,125 in ZIP 79243). ZIP 79243 has the higher median home value ($112,500 vs $80,300 in ZIP 79252).
